AllNewsPhotosVideos
Blundell

Blundell, Videos

Blundell, Latest News

Mark Blundell is a British racing driver who competed in Formula One for 4 seasons, sports cars, and CART. Most notably, he won the 1992 24 Hours of Le Mans.
Read More